The story of ceviche cannot be told without the history of the people and cultures who have cooked this refreshing hot weather food. Learn through tasting as chef and restaurateur Ronny Jaramillo creates two versions of this classic summer dish. Travel in time with him as he takes us from his youth in Ecuador, learning this dish at his grandmother’s side into the present day and the experiences that have shaped his culinary point of view. You’ll taste both variations, the traditional and his modern adaptation. Each dish will be paired with an adult beverage.
